SCDP Chair: Ketner Better Choice for Congress
October 2, 2008
Columbia, SC- South Carolina Democratic Party Chair Carol Fowler released the following statement in response to last night's First Congressional District debate between Democrat Linda Ketner and Congressman Henry Brown.
"South Carolina Democrats are very proud of Linda Ketner. Last night's debate showed that she is clearly the best person to represent the people of the First Congressional District in Washington. The debate also showed us how just a few years in Washington have put Henry Brown out of touch with the needs of the people he's supposed to represent. One notable example of this was his views on healthcare.
"Despite the fact that more than twenty percent of the people in his district have no health insurance, Mr. Brown has consistently voted against the SCHIP legislation to provide coverage for children, claiming in last night's debate that the vote would have funded other undeserving causes. Apparently his comfort with his own taxpayer-funded healthcare has made him insensitive to the plight of his constituents. Last night he said "they can get health care in the emergency rooms."
"After last night's debate, many South Carolina voters are convinced that it's time for us to send Henry Brown home. His services are no longer needed in Washington," said Fowler.
